The newly discovered Kagomè superconductors with formula unit AV3Sb5 (A=K,Rb,Cs alkali metals) offer the chance to study exotic phenomena related to charge density wave (CDW) instabilities and time-reversal symmetry breaking (TRSB) transitions preceding the superconducting phase.
As of today, a good understanding of the CDW order has been established while the nature of the TRSB transition is yet to be clarified. Moreover, the two phenomena are believed to be closely related, but TRSB revealed by muSR is concomitant or follows the CDW depending on the alkali metal.
We propose a muon spin spectroscopy experiment to characterize and analyze how electronic charges reorganize across the TRSB transition with the avoided level crossing technique.
